About the Project


Capacity for Climate Protection in Central and Eastern Europe is a project conducted by The Regional Environmental Center for Central and Eastern Europe to

  • assist Central and Eastern Europe in reforming their policies and institutions to comply with International commitments, and

  • respond to opportunities for infrastructure development created by the Framework Convention on Climate Change and the Kyoto Protocol.

    Project strategy

    • Promote dialogue between governments, businesses and NGOs

    • Support analysis by partner CEE NGOs and inform decisions

    • Increase understanding of the institutional needs of Central and Eastern European countries
